The Opportunity: Smart Port Challenge 2026
The Smart Port Challenge (SPC) is PIER71’s flagship program, connecting startups directly with real-world problem statements from Singapore’s leading maritime players.

About PIER71
PIER71 is the first maritime ecosystem innovation builder in the Southeast Asia region, established in 2018 jointly by the Maritime and Port Authority of Singapore (MPA), and the National University of Singapore (NUS). We bring together a vibrant ecosystem of innovative start-up technologies, thought leaders, maritime veterans and experts, entrepreneurial know-how and investment opportunities.
Our flagship programme, the Smart Port Challenge, has accelerated the growth of close to 170 start-ups from around the world, helping them deploy their technology into Maritime Singapore.
About BATWorks
BATWorks is a climate technology innovation hub and commercialization center located at the Brooklyn Army Terminal (BAT) in Sunset Park, Brooklyn, NYC. Backed by the New York City Economic Development Corporation (NYCEDC), it serves as a hub for startups, entrepreneurs, and established companies to develop, prototype, and pilot green technology solutions.
About NewLab Brooklyn
Newlab Brooklyn is a venture platform and hardware-focused incubator located in the Brooklyn Navy Yard. Founded in 2016, it supports over 300 member startups and 1,000+ entrepreneurs specializing in technologies like robotics, AI, renewable energy, and materials science, providing them with shared workspace, onsite prototyping labs and investor access.
